Linux|系统管理|WEB开发

关注Linux,系统管理,WEB开发以及开源世界

简单的带宽测试小脚本

| Comments

这是一个简单的脚本,通过定时读取/proc/net/dev文件来得出某个时刻输出的速度和输入的速度。 代码如下:

File /Users/wgzhao/Sites/blog.wgzhao.com/source/downloads/code/netwidth.sh could not be found

执行的效果如下:

# ./netwidth.sh  eth1 2
IN: 14293 Byte/s   OUT: 33869 Byte/s
IN: 123571 Byte/s   OUT: 88281 Byte/s
IN: 6485 Byte/s   OUT: 38938 Byte/s

其实ifconfig eth1输出结果中的 RX和TX数据一致的。

RX bytes:1662142572 (1.5 GiB) TX bytes:3408404141 (3.1 GiB)

Comments